A centre which helps people with life limiting conditions has received a donation from a Masonic lodge.
The Fenland Farmers Masonic Lodge has presented £650 to the Alan Hudson Day Treatment Centre in Wisbech.
Four charities have been supported by the lodge during the year in which David Coupland was master.

The lodge is pleased to be supporting the work of the day centre., which makes a big difference to patients.
Staff at the centre provide day therapy, treatment and clinical days, these include haematology and oncology work, complementary and diversional therapies, bereavement and support.
Mr Coupland is pictured presented the money to staff.
